The Province of Catania was a province in the autonomous island region of Sicily in southern Italy. Its capital was the city of Catania. It was replaced by the Metropolitan City of Catania starting from 4 August 2015.

  • 4. Ortigia Syracuse
    Ortigia is a small island which is the historical centre of the city of Syracuse, Sicily. The island, also known as Città Vecchia , contains many historical landmarks. The name originates from the Ancient Greek ortyx , which means Quail.

  • 5. Isola Bella Taormina
    Isola Bella is a small island near Taormina, Sicily, southern Italy. Also known as The Pearl of the Ionian Sea, it is located within a small bay on the Ionian Sea; it was a private property owned by Florence Trevelyan until 1990, when it was bought by the Region of Sicily, being turned into a nature reserve, administrated by the Italian branch of the World Wide Fund for Nature. There is a narrow path that often connects the island to the mainland beach. The island is surrounded by sea grottos and has a small and rather rocky beach which is a popular destination for sunbathers.
